ISO / Tanker Mechanic Heniff Transportation Systems, LLC Pooler, GA Job Details Full-time From $21 an hour 1 day ago Benefits Paid holidays Disability insurance Health insurance Dental insurance 401(k) Paid time off Vision insurance 401(k) matching Qualifications Teamwork Mechanic experience Outdoor work Safety regulations English High school diploma or GED Driver's License Driving Full Job Description An ISO / Tank Container Mechanic is responsible for inspecting, maintaining, repairing, and refurbishing ISO containers (intermodal containers) that are used for the transportation of various goods, including liquids, gases, chemicals, and dry freight. This role requires technical expertise, attention to detail, and adherence to safety standards to ensure containers meet industry regulations and are in proper working condition for safe transport. Duties and Responsibilities Perform periodic test, and in-service inspections on ISO containers to identify defects, damages, and necessary repairs. Identify and repair structural components such as frames, cladding panels, valves, gaskets, and seals to ensure the container's integrity. Repair tank systems, including the piping, valves, and pressure relief devices on tank containers. Ensure all repairs and maintenance work meet industry standards, including International Maritime Organization (IMO) and Department of Transportation (DOT) regulations as well as recognized industry guidelines (ITCO). Perform pressure tests and leak check on containers carrying liquids or gases . Document all inspections, maintenance, and repairs performed, ensuring accurate record keeping for regulatory compliance. Maintain tools, equipment, and the workspace to promote efficiency and safety. Work closely with operations and quality assurance teams to ensure the timely and safe repair of containers. Stay updated on industry best practices and regulatory changes related to container maintenance and safety.
